What this patent covers
The patent details a method for changing the optical properties of an eye by operating solely on the cornea's anterior surface. It uses selective ultraviolet (UV) laser radiation to remove corneal tissue through a process called ablative photodecomposition (Claim 1). This process sculpts the cornea to a predetermined curvature profile, correcting vision defects. For example, to fix astigmatism, the laser beam is focused to a tiny spot and scanned over the cornea in a specific pattern, removing tissue to a precise depth (Claim 3). This scanning action changes the cornea's shape, allowing it to focus light correctly.

What is NOT covered
Patent expiry frees this specific invention. Separately-patented improvements made after expiry may still be protected.
Does not cover vision correction methods that operate on parts of the eye other than the anterior surface of the cornea.
Does not cover laser eye surgery using non-ultraviolet light, as it specifically claims "ultraviolet irradiation" (Claim 1).
Does not cover methods that reshape the cornea without removing tissue through "ablative photodecomposition" (Claim 1).
Does not cover techniques that do not aim for a "predetermined curvature profile" to correct specific vision errors (Claim 1).
Does not cover procedures where the laser ablation does not penetrate into the stroma layer of the cornea (Claim 1).
